Crypto Clash: The Battle Between the White House and the Industry

The US crypto industry is in a heated battle with the White House over stringent regulations. Charles Hoskinson of Cardano criticizes the Biden administration, accusing it of intentionally hurting the crypto sector. He blames Sen. Elizabeth Warren for influencing the administration's anti-crypto stance. Hoskinson predicts the crypto industry will hold political sway and warns of its impact on digital asset prices.

Our analysis of the situation


The fervent clash between the US crypto industry and the Biden administration has reached a crescendo, sparking a heated debate over stringent regulations and crackdowns on digital assets. As tensions escalate, industry titan Charles Hoskinson, the architect behind Cardano, has delivered a scathing indictment, warning that President Joe Biden's anti-crypto stance may cost him dearly in the upcoming elections.

Hoskinson's Critique: A Stark Reality

In a no-holds-barred rebuke, Hoskinson has lambasted the administration for nurturing a deliberate campaign to stifle the crypto industry. He points to a series of futile attempts, including policy meetings and open letters, where the community has attempted to foster cooperation, only to be met with unwavering resistance from regulators. The consequence, Hoskinson asserts, is the unwarranted criminalization of over 53 million Americans, transcending political affiliations.

The Elizabeth Warren Factor: A Sinister Alliance?

Unmasking Sen. Elizabeth Warren as a pivotal figure in the administration’s anti-crypto agenda, Hoskinson has cast aspersions on her impact, insinuating an insidious pact with Biden. He contends that Warren’s influence has penetrated the Treasury Department, seeding an environment primed to stifle the industry. He bemoans the encroachment of an administration that seems inclined to vilify a substantial segment of the populace, branding them as "criminals," dealing a crippling blow to the democratic process.

Crypto as the Political "Kingmaker": A Bold Prediction

In a tantalizing prophecy, Hoskinson envisions the crypto industry as the veritable "kingmaker" in future US elections. He predicts that the brunt of the current administration's anti-crypto stance will reverberate in the political arena, casting repercussions that cannot be disregarded. The industry, he asserts, will command pivotal influence, rendering it the driving force in shaping the future political landscape. Hoskinson envisages a generational shift, where 'crypto natives' will usher in a progressive, inclusive regulatory framework, underscoring the burgeoning influence of the industry.

Impact on Crypto Prices: The Unsettling Fallout

As the rift deepens, the broader digital asset market has borne the brunt of the discord. Investor confidence has waned, precipitating profound volatility and price fluctuations across major cryptocurrencies. Bitcoin and Ethereum have weathered pronounced downturns, registering over 20% declines in the past month. Meanwhile, smaller altcoins have fared even worse, grappling with investor apprehension amid regulatory unpredictability.
